I saw this question addressed on another website. According to one person who claimed to be an exceptionally good high paid lawyer, no lawsuit against Twitter will go anywhere because their terms of service and end user license agreements allow them to censor anything they want for any reason they want, including banning people.

People must agree to their EULA and Terms of Service in order to use Twitter, so they effectively have you over a legal barrel before you even start.

I personally believe the Congress needs to pass laws banning anyone from censoring a public forum larger than 1 million users.
